    Vacuum Packing

    I find the best thing to do when using the vac packer is buy really big bags and space the mackerel out in the bag so they aren't touching. Say 5 in a bag. Put them in the bottom of the fridge to chill right down before freezing and only put 10 macs in the freezer at once. Anymore and they take too long to freeze.

    Got the blues

    Any port in a rough sea Steve!! In all seriousness, i should have said harness, but i guess that wasn't on the tip of my ...... tongue. The harness was a god send in that sea with those fish. It enabled a hand to be on the boat should a big wave break by the boat etc. I adapted a camera (SLR pro photographer one) carrying harness and some additional straps to enable the use when there are no "clip points" on the reel.
